vue项目HmacSHA1加密


在用心知天气时有段加密字段生成签名参数

 

 

 

 

 

方法导入

import CryptoJS from "crypto-js";
import urlencode from "urlencode";

    function Hmacstr(e, key) { let result = CryptoJS.HmacSHA1(e, key); let sig = result.toString(CryptoJS.enc.Base64); sig = encodeURI(sig); sig = urlencode(sig); return sig; }
// 使用 let sig1 = Hmacstr(sigstr1, KEY);

 

e是加密的字符串,key是密匙


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M